Final Fantasy XV has been ten years in the making and fans finally have a release date. The game is coming out Sept. 30, Square Enix announced at the Final Fantasy XV Uncovered event. Square made the official announcement Wednesday night but the news was leaked earlier Wednesday. The event featured 15 announcements related to the release of the game.

Among them was the news that Florence + the Machine will sing the main theme of the game, a rendition of Ben E. King’s “Stand By Me.” The song was played in the trailer showed during the event.

Also, Square Enix is making “Brotherhood: Final Fantasy XV,” a five-part anime series. The first episode is available now and the entire anime will be free to view online on YouTube.

Square Enix also announced “Kingsglaive: Final Fantasy XV,” a CG animated feature film coming this fall. “Game of Thrones” actors Lena Headey and Sean Bean are feature members of “Kingsglaive’s” cast alongside “Breaking Bad” star Aaron Paul.

Square Enix unveiled Platinum Demo-Final Fantasy XV, a demonstration with all the mechanics and gameplay of Final Fantasy XV but featuring a standalone story. Platinum Demo is available now and players who beat the demo will gain a special Carbuncle DLC for the upcoming game.
